Knowing that Entity Framework is slow on a cold query (first query after model compilation), I am doing some of the standard work around methods to speed it up. Mainly pre-compiled views as well as making a dummy http request on the client side as soon as the application loads to trigger a query to start the model process.
My question here is specifically around how this works for a deployed application. For example, if I deploy this on Azure, is it the first cold query for the entire application that will trigger the model compilation, or will this slow cold query happen for each individual user that uses the application? In simple terms, does it happen once and only once, or every time a user hits the site for a new session?
